HubSpot
Connect VisiSign to HubSpot to send contracts and documents for signature directly from your deals. Signing status updates appear in real-time on the deal, and completed signed PDFs are automatically attached.
Installation
Section titled “Installation”- Go to Settings > Integrations in your VisiSign account
- Click Connect HubSpot
- Authorize VisiSign to access your HubSpot account
- Your HubSpot portal will be linked to your VisiSign organization automatically
Sending a document from a deal
Section titled “Sending a document from a deal”The VisiSign app card appears in the sidebar of every deal in HubSpot. From there you can send documents in three ways:
Using a template
Section titled “Using a template”- Open any deal in HubSpot
- Find the VisiSign card in the right sidebar
- Click Send for Signature
- Select a template from your VisiSign account
- Review the signer details — they’re pre-filled from the deal’s associated contacts
- Add an optional message
- Click Send for Signature
Using a PDF URL
Section titled “Using a PDF URL”- Click Send for Signature from the deal sidebar
- Switch to the PDF URL tab
- Paste a link to a PDF (Google Drive, Dropbox, or any public URL)
- Add signers and an optional message
- Click Send for Signature
Quick agreement
Section titled “Quick agreement”- Click Send for Signature from the deal sidebar
- Switch to the Quick Agreement tab
- Type your agreement text — signature fields are added automatically for each signer
- Add signers and an optional message
- Click Send for Signature
The signers will receive an email with a link to sign the document.
Tracking signing status
Section titled “Tracking signing status”The VisiSign card on each deal shows the current status of all signature requests linked to that deal:
- Sent — the document has been sent and is awaiting signatures
- Completed — all parties have signed
- Declined — a signer declined to sign
Each signer’s individual status is shown (pending, viewed, signed, or declined).
You can click Remind next to any pending signer to send them a reminder email.
Timeline events are automatically added to the deal for every signing event:
- Contract sent
- Document viewed
- Signer signed
- All parties signed
- Signer declined
Signed PDF attachment
Section titled “Signed PDF attachment”When all parties have signed, the completed signed PDF is automatically uploaded to HubSpot’s file manager and attached to the deal as a note.
Deal properties
Section titled “Deal properties”VisiSign updates the following custom deal properties as signatures progress:
- visisign_status — current signing status (sent, viewed, signed, completed, declined)
- visisign_request_id — the VisiSign document ID
- visisign_completed_at — timestamp when all parties signed
Templates
Section titled “Templates”To send documents using templates, you first need to create one in VisiSign:
- Go to Templates in VisiSign
- Upload a PDF document
- Drag signature, text, date, email, phone, or other fields onto the document
- Assign fields to signer roles (e.g., “Client”, “Manager”)
- Save the template
When sending from HubSpot, you’ll select the template and assign your deal contacts to each role.

Requirements
Section titled “Requirements”- A VisiSign account on the Team plan (required for templates)
- A HubSpot account on any plan
